Programmer Ii

2 weeks ago


Brackenfell, South Africa Shoprite Group Full time

Closing Date
2023/03/16
- Reference Number
SHO230309-4
- Job Title
Programmer II
- Job Type
Permanent
- Location - Country
South Africa
- Location - Province
Western Cape
- Location - Town or City
Brackenfell, Cape Town
- Purpose of the Job
- Job Advert Details
- Job Category
IT
- Job Objectives

Perform day-to-day troubleshooting & support of integration systems

Development of integration requirements to support business and internal projects

Configure integration data flows

Troubleshooting and Identifying root causes

Collaborate with the Integration Support team to smoothly transition new flows and configurations into relevant environments for deployments.

Improvement of systems and processes

Transition basic day-to-day administration and support tasks

Perform day-to-day troubleshooting & support of integration systems.

To act as 1st line support for Web Service & Data Flows Integration

To troubleshoot errors and investigate queries in the integration systems

To manage & action assigned incidents and requests

Capture & Review SOA governance information in a EA Repository

Configure BroadCom Layer7

Development of integration requirements to support business and internal projects

Develop SQL queries, triggers & stored procedures

Develop scripts on various operating systems

Design unit tests, testing and use of testing tools(JMeter, SOAPUI etc)

Develop BroadCom Layer7 service policies and configurations

Develop Message Flows e.g. for IBM Integration Bus

Troubleshooting and Identifying root causes

Work with network teams (internal and external) to troubleshoot and resolve firewall and connectivity issues.

Work with the different system administration teams to resolve issues e.g. permissions, disk space, AD users and AD user groups.

Assist internal business units and third parties with Integration problem resolutions.

Investigate queries related to data movement (on Linux, Unix and Windows operating systems)

Investigate queries related to service access

Troubleshoot services exposed through BroadCom Layer7

Escalate problems with Commercial Systems to the System Support for that System

Investigate problems by writing SQL queries

Configure integration data flows

To configure data flows in the Integration Web Interface

To set up user accounts and permissions for the Integration Web Interface

Collaborate with the Integration Support team to smoothly transition new flows and configurations into relevant environments for deployments

To successfully configure and/or generate changes for the DEV, QA,PRE_PROD & PROD environments

Improvement of systems and processes

Develop processes to improve productivity

Solve recurring problems by improving solutions & automation

Transition basic day-to-day administration and support tasks

To manage & action assigned Remedy incidents and requests

Support clients and 3rd party integrations
- Qualifications

Matric

IT-related tertiary qualification
- Experience

Working knowledge of Linux, Windows and AIX Environments

SQL competency writing queries and developing stored procedures)

SOA (SOAP, REST, JSON, XML, ODATA, OAUTH, WADL, WSDL)

Java EE

Web Development - javascript

Performed support function

Enterprise Integration Patterns

Software Design Patterns

Cloud (AWS, Azure, Google) - understand

Software development (Java, C#/.NET, SDLC etc.)

Working knowledge of IBM Websphere Integration Bus (Message Broker) and MQ or other ESB and Message Queuing systems

Cyber Security and Secure SDLC(OWASP, NIST, CIS, PCI DSS)
- Knowledge and Skills

Software Development

Service Oriented Architecture

Production Systems Support(DevOps)

Enterprise Integration

System administration (Microsoft/Linux)

Cloud Operations

Database administration (MSSQL, MySql)

Stress-management skills

Conflict management skills

Communication skills



  • Brackenfell, South Africa Shoprite Group Full time

    **Purpose of the Job**: **Job Objectives**: Analyse and understand the functional business requirements as defined by the Business Analysts, owners, and other stakeholders. Understand the retail domain and applicable context of various business requirements specifications in relation to the specific SAP systems and operational processes. Review SAP technical...